Transcoder restrictions per user

I would like the option to restrict and prioritize transcoding on a user by user basis.

For example on my own server I want only myself and one other person to be able to use transcoding, but I also want to restrict it to one person at the same time. And I want myself to have higher priority over the other. Everyone else should be forced to watch it in the original quality.

I have decent internet speed, but it’s running on an i3 CPU, one transcoder shoots CPU usage up to 90%. I have other stuff running on that server too, so I do not want it to hit 100%, I also don’t particularly fancy overheating and increased fan noise.

Could be a Plex Pass feature. I’d pay for that.

This would be great. Emby has it and it allows me to share with more people. I will allow myself and one other to use it but anyone else and I want it disabled for them.